Rearview Mirror Not Working With Tint

I have a 08 Type-S with window tint on rear and side windows. The auto dimmer on the rearview mirror is not working. When I'm driving at night the bright headlights from the cars behind me are not dimmed by the rearview mirror and that's with the green light on.

If I shine a flashlight on the rearview mirror (rear sensor) it dims. I think cause my rear window is tinted that is the reason the rear sensor does not pickup the headlights coming through the tinted rear window. I tried shining the flash light and covering the front sensor on the mirror and I get no change on mirror dimming.

Any suggestions on how to make rearview mirror sensor more sensitive or maybe manually dim mirror at night?

Try covering part of the sensor on the front of the mirror. I "think" it operates on a difference between the front and rear light sensors.

I have a 10% tint on my rear window, and my auto dimming dims slightly even when it's really bright out (I didn't recall it doing that when I didn't have a tint). That being said it does dim a bit more at night when someone is behind me, so it's not like tint completely 'breaks' the auto dimming. Perhaps the sensor is dirty and doesn't pick up the subtle headlights?

Actually make sure there is nothing blocking the FRONT of the rearview mirror either. I remember hanging something off the mirror a couple times and night mode didn't work and I was like WTF till I removed whatever tag was hanging on the mirror.

I agree tint on your rear window shouldn't affect this, mine works fine.
